Shenyang anchors Manchurian heritage and a growing northeast China luxury scene, with the Imperial Palace predating Beijing's Forbidden City and a business hotel tier of international standard.

Best Time to Visit
May through October offers the most comfortable conditions for exploring Shenyang's remarkable historical sites and broader Liaoning Province.
Seasonal Demand
Primarily driven by domestic business travel and regional tourism. Summer June through August represents the strongest leisure window.
Pricing Dynamics
Rates are competitive by Chinese tier-one city standards. Chinese national holidays in October and January/February create short domestic tourism peaks.
Worth Noting
November through March brings Shenyang's brutal Manchurian winter with temperatures regularly below -15°C, limiting outdoor exploration.
Insider Intelligence
The Mukden Palace (Shenyang Imperial Palace) is one of China's most underappreciated architectural masterpieces. A private early-morning visit before the domestic tourist groups arrive is essential.
